Dahi Vada is a popular snack originating from the Indian subcontinent, consisting of lentil dumplings (vadas) soaked in creamy, seasoned yogurt (dahi). The vadas are typically made from a batter of soaked and ground lentils, often urad dal or moong dal, which are then either deep-fried or baked. After preparation, the vadas are submerged in whisked yogurt, which is often flavored with spices like roasted cumin powder, red chili powder, and sometimes a sweet and tangy tamarind chutney. The dish is usually served chilled and garnished with additional spices or fresh coriander leaves. |
